Understanding the Legal Process After Child Abuse Allegations
When facing child abuse allegations in Cranston, understanding the legal process is paramount. The journey begins with a thorough investigation by local authorities, often involving law enforcement and Child Protective Services (CPS). During this phase, it’s crucial to have a child abuse lawyer Rhode Island or child abuse attorney Rhode Island who can guide parents or guardians through the system and ensure their rights are protected. These legal professionals can help navigate the complex procedures, including any necessary court appearances and interviews with social workers.
If charges are filed, a child abuse law firm Rhode Island specializing in these sensitive cases becomes even more vital. They will represent the accused, gather evidence to challenge the allegations, and advocate for a fair outcome. The goal is to protect both the family’s reputation and the best interests of the child, ensuring that justice is served without causing undue harm. Supporting Reunification: Strategies and Resources for Families
Reunification after child abuse allegations is a delicate process that requires careful navigation. Supporting families in this journey involves a multifaceted approach, where legal representation plays a pivotal role. A skilled child abuse lawyer in Rhode Island can guide parents through the complex legal landscape, ensuring their rights are protected while advocating for the best interests of their children. They help clarify allegations, gather evidence, and communicate with relevant authorities, offering invaluable support throughout.
Resources tailored to reunite families include counseling services that address emotional trauma, parent education programs focusing on healthy coping mechanisms and effective parenting skills, and social work interventions to strengthen family bonds. Collaborative efforts between legal professionals, mental health experts, and child welfare agencies are essential in fostering a safe and supportive environment for healing and reconciliation.
